Output 8f370da1d3bf70c4dbf338ed361c1eae38bce1f6ec7711f9f86711dfe12fd351:1

value
10687716637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b332baaf72416349b0fc1baad50637d85733e97 OP_EQUAL
address
37636Fnmen55sbvjWoey5xwSgVjqXkPq3r
transaction
8f370da1d3bf70c4dbf338ed361c1eae38bce1f6ec7711f9f86711dfe12fd351
confirmations
158759
spent
true